Re: Anyone else with a pre facelift 3.0 petrol?

Expect 16 mpg on trips under 15- 20 mins or so. Keep an eye on the real time "indicated" mpg relative to the right foot......anticipate/plan well ahead to avoid stop/start type driving. Maybe get it scanned for codes.....a bad cam sensor won't always throw a yellow dash light. Poor plugs, ...

Re: Anyone else with a pre facelift 3.0 petrol?

Undertray Expect 21 mpg average....if auto, driven very sensibly when warm (assuming no issues).teens in town mid-high 20s on a left lane motorway run. I would expect high teens average  driven without economy in mind. My 4.4i (totally different lump) returned under 10mpg urban when engine cold but ...
